José Reina is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Cell Biology and Plant Science. According to data from OpenAlex, José Reina has authored 20 papers receiving a total of 853 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Molecular Biology, 8 papers in Cell Biology and 7 papers in Plant Science. Recurrent topics in José Reina’s work include Microtubule and mitosis dynamics (7 papers), Protist diversity and phylogeny (4 papers) and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(4 papers). José Reina is often cited by papers focused on Microtubule and mitosis dynamics (7 papers), Protist diversity and phylogeny (4 papers) and Genomics and Chromatin Dynamics (4 papers). José Reina collaborates with scholars based in Spain, Germany and Italy. José Reina's co-authors include Cayetano González, Salud Llamazares, G. Pollarolo, Cristina Molnar and Antonio Heredia and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ature Communications, The Journal of Cell Biology and Nature Cell Biology.
